Mackley Dam
Mackley Dam is a dam in Laramie, Wyoming and has an elevation of 5,364 feet. Mackley Dam is situated nearby to the hamlet Carpenter.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Carpenter is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in southeastern Laramie County, Wyoming, United States. As of the 2010 census it had a population of 94. Carpenter is situated 2½ miles north of Mackley Dam.
